CNC Lathes: used and new

Buying a CNC lathe is a significant investment for any machine shop, whether you run high-volume production or complex one-off parts. These machines perform turning, threading, grooving and facing operations with a level of precision and repeatability that manual turning simply cannot match. Before selecting your CNC lathe, it is essential to assess the required machining capacity, the materials you work with, and your anticipated production volumes.

Buying guide: CNC Lathes

How to choose a CNC lathe for your application

The first criterion to establish is the machine's capacity: spindle bore diameter, distance between centers, and maximum swing over the bed determine the size of parts you can machine. A shop producing small batches of stainless steel components has very different requirements from a subcontractor turning large-diameter aluminum bar stock. Also evaluate the spindle power needed based on material hardness and planned depth of cut, as well as the number of axes: a 2-axis lathe (X/Z) is sufficient for most standard operations, while a turn-mill with a Y-axis and live tooling opens up complex machining possibilities without re-fixturing the part.

New or used: weighing the real advantages

A new CNC lathe comes with a manufacturer's warranty, complete documentation, and guaranteed compatibility with current control software. It is often the preferred choice when quality traceability is required or the machine will run intensive shifts. Buying used can significantly reduce the acquisition cost, provided you rigorously inspect the condition of the bed, guideways, spindle, and CNC controller. Check on the availability of spare parts and software updates, particularly for brands whose technical support has changed over time. A well-maintained used lathe can deliver excellent performance for a shop with moderate machine utilization.

Brands and controllers: key reference points

The CNC lathe market is structured around Asian manufacturers offering accessible machines (Haas, Doosan, Taiwanese and Chinese builders) and European or Japanese manufacturers known for their rigidity and precision (Mazak, DMG Mori, Okuma, Romi). The choice of CNC controller is just as important as the machine itself: Fanuc, Siemens, and Mitsubishi are the most widely used platforms, which simplifies operator training and makes maintenance technicians easier to find. Verify compatibility with your CAM software and ease of reprogramming, especially if you run short, varied production runs.

Budget and typical use cases

Entry-level CNC lathes, suited to education, prototyping, or small shops, are generally compact machines with simplified controls. Mid-range configurations, with automatic tool changers and an optional sub-spindle, are well suited to medium-volume subcontracting work. High-end turning centers—multi-axis and multi-spindle—target automated, high-throughput production. Whatever segment you are aiming for, factor into your budget the cost of tooling (tool holders, collets, chucks), installation, operator training, and preventive maintenance: these items represent a significant share of the total cost of ownership.

Frequently asked questions

What is the difference between a CNC lathe and a turning center?

A standard CNC lathe primarily performs rotational operations on the X and Z axes. A turning center adds capabilities such as a Y-axis, live tooling for off-axis milling and drilling, and sometimes a sub-spindle to machine both ends of a part without re-fixturing. This versatility reduces cycle times and repositioning errors.

Which CNC controller is recommended for ease of maintenance?

Fanuc controllers are among the most widely used in industrial environments, making it easier to find qualified technicians and spare parts. Siemens Sinumerik is also very prevalent, particularly in Europe. Your choice should also take into account your existing machine fleet: standardizing on a single controller platform reduces training and maintenance costs.

What should I inspect when buying a used CNC lathe?

Check the condition of the guideways and bed (look for excessive play or abnormal wear), spindle accuracy (measure runout), proper operation of the tool changer, and the automatic lubrication system. Request the maintenance history and test the controller under real operating conditions. Bring in a specialist technician if you do not have the in-house expertise.

Can a CNC lathe machine all types of materials?

Most industrial CNC lathes are designed to machine steels, aluminum alloys, brass, stainless steel, and engineering plastics. Machining very hard materials such as ceramics or certain superalloys requires a machine with a high-rigidity spindle, high-pressure coolant, and appropriate tooling. Always check the manufacturer's specifications regarding compatible materials before purchasing.
